August 25 Undertale Consequence Devlog: Implementing the basics


Howdy, everyone! It's been a while huh? Three months, in fact. I must say, this has been way harder than i thought, and it is also taking quite some time, but i am not about to give up, especially because i have some exciting news today!

First of all, I decided to stay on Godot engine and stick with GDScript! No more engine hopping, aye? And i finally get to stick with just one programming language. This will hopefully significantly smoothen out the process of development.

Secondly, my game is finally... relatively stable! And exists in a somewhat playable form! with some systems! And it doesn't crash with 100 errors! I know it may not sound like much, but, this is some very exciting development, especially since i'm not exactly the programmer of the year. I have also found a very good baseline engine for godot, which has helped make this process soooo much smoother.

What did i cook, y'all say? Well, the game now has a sufficient game menu screen, working buttons, an overworld, an inventory, a battle system, a saving system, a character system, a textbox system, and much more. Here are some examples of the stuff i've made.
